English
Etymology
From un- + recognize.
Verb
unrecognize (third-person singular simple present unrecognizes, present participle unrecognizing, simple past and past participle unrecognized)
- (transitive) To cease to recognize.
2007 August 15, “Reading Lincoln’s Face”, in New York Times:We are so good that it is almost impossible to unrecognize a face in order to notice the asymmetries that help us first recognize it.
